扫码查寄件
技术对接
关注快递鸟
产业资讯
帮助与文档
生态合作
控制台
注册/登录
查快递
查快递
批量查询
logo
搜索热词:
在途监控
电子面单
快递查询
单号识别
上门取件
时效预测

调用快递查询接口:怎么操作?步骤详解

头像

kdniao

来源:互联网 | 2025-07-28 11:36:50

寄件地址
请输入寄件地址
收件地址
请输入收件地址
寄件时间
免费获取送达时间

在当下的物流行业中,快递查询接口已经成为许多平台和用户追踪包裹状态的核心工具。无论是电商平台、企业系统,还是个人开发者,学会调用这类接口可以快速实现物流信息的自动化查询。下面将通过几个关键步骤,详细介绍如何操作这一过程。


一、准备工作

在调用快递查询接口之前,首先需要完成基本的准备工作。

  1. 获取接口权限:大多数接口提供方需要注册账户并申请接口权限。注册完成后,通常会获得一个API密钥(API Key),这是调用接口时的身份凭证。
  2. 确定快递公司代码:不同快递公司有对应的唯一编码。例如,顺丰快递可能用“SF”,中通快递用“ZTO”等。需要提前查询目标快递公司的代码,并在调用接口时传入。
  3. 了解接口文档:仔细阅读接口提供方给出的文档,确认接口的请求地址、支持的参数(如快递单号、查询结果格式等)以及返回数据的结构(通常是JSON或XML格式)。

二、调用接口的详细步骤

完成准备工作后,可以按照以下步骤调用接口。

1. 构建请求地址

接口的调用通常通过HTTP请求实现,需将参数拼接在URL中。例如,基础URL可能是https://api.example.com/query,然后在后面添加参数:

  • 快递单号参数(如nu=123456789
  • 快递公司代码参数(如com=SF
  • API密钥参数(如key=your_api_key
    最终完整的请求地址可能形如:
    https://api.example.com/query?nu=123456789&com=SF&key=your_api_key

2. 发送HTTP请求

根据接口文档的要求,选择GETPOST方法发送请求。使用常见的编程语言(如Python、Java)可以轻松实现这一过程。例如,通过Python的requests库发送GET请求:
python import requests url = "https://api.example.com/query?nu=123456789&com=SF&key=your_api_key" response = requests.get(url)

3. 处理返回的数据

接口返回的数据需要解析后使用。例如,JSON格式的数据可通过以下方式提取物流信息:
```python data = response.json()

获取物流状态

status = data["result"]["status"]

获取物流轨迹

traces = data["result"]["list"] ```


三、常见问题与注意事项

在调用过程中,可能会遇到一些问题,需要提前规避或解决:

  1. 参数错误:确保传入的快递单号、快递公司代码准确无误。单号格式错误或公司代码不匹配会导致查询失败。
  2. 网络问题:接口调用依赖网络环境,需确保请求发送方(如服务器或本地设备)能够正常连接外部网络。
  3. 请求频率限制:部分接口会限制单位时间的调用次数,需根据文档调整频率,避免触发限制导致临时封禁。
  4. 数据解析失败:不同接口的返回字段可能有差异,需严格按照文档中的数据结构处理数据,避免因字段名不匹配而报错。

四、扩展:批量查询与异常处理

如果需要一次性查询多个快递单号,可以在接口支持的情况下,通过传入多个参数或调用批量查询接口实现。例如:
https://api.example.com/batch_query?nums=123,456,789&coms=SF,ZTO,YTO&key=your_api_key
对于异常情况(如接口无响应、返回错误代码),需要添加重试机制或日志记录功能。例如,在Python中可以通过try...except捕获异常:
python try: response = requests.get(url) except requests.exceptions.RequestException as e: print("请求失败:", e)


通过以上步骤,可以顺利实现快递查询接口的调用。实际操作时,建议先通过测试环境验证接口的稳定性,再正式应用到业务场景中。如果在过程中遇到问题,优先检查参数、网络和权限,多数问题都能快速定位和解决。掌握这一技能后,无论是开发物流管理系统,还是为个人需求快速获取快递信息,都将变得更加高效便捷。

申明:本文内容部分来源于网络、目的在于传递更多信息、如内容、图片有任何版权问题,请联系我们删除。
本文标题:调用快递查询接口:怎么操作?步骤详解
本文地址:
本文作者:快递鸟
版权所有,转载请注明文章来自快递鸟。
快递鸟物流产业互联网服务平台
在途监控API · 电子面单API · 物流管理系统 · 综合运力解决方案
优惠寄件
图片加载失败共创合作者交流群
图片加载失败快递鸟业务咨询对接群
图片加载失败快递鸟业务咨询对接群2
图片加载失败快递鸟业务咨询对接群4
扫码查寄件
技术对接
关注快递鸟
关注快递鸟
咨询电话:400-8699-100
服务邮箱:service@kdniao.com
国家专精特新小巨人国家专精特新小巨人
国家高新技术企业国家高新技术企业
国家信息安全等保三级国家信息安全等保三级
扫码关注公众号
关注快递鸟社交媒体
咨询电话:400-8699-100
服务邮箱:service@kdniao.com
© 版权所有:深圳市快金数据技术服务有限公司粤ICP备15010928号-1
粤公安备案号:4403040200299